Sport tests are structured evaluations that measure various physical capabilities such as strength, endurance, speed, and agility. They provide a snapshot of where an athlete stands and what areas require improvement. What is a Sport Test and Why is It Important?
A sport test is a specific assessment designed to evaluate an athlete’s physical performance in relation to their sport. These tests are crucial for establishing baseline performance metrics and identifying areas for improvement. Without these insights, training can lack direction and effectiveness.
- Establishes baseline performance metrics
- Identifies areas for improvement
- Guides training program adjustments
- Enhances athlete motivation through measurable goals
Incorporating sport tests into your training regimen can lead to significant advancements. They not only help in setting measurable goals but also motivate athletes by providing tangible evidence of progress!
The Purpose of Sports Testing in Performance Evaluation
The primary purpose of sports testing is to evaluate an athlete’s performance capabilities accurately. It gives coaches and athletes a clearer picture of strengths and weaknesses, allowing for targeted training interventions. These evaluations can range from simple physical tests to more complex assessments that take biomechanics into account.
- Evaluates strength and conditioning
- Assesses cardiovascular fitness
- Measures flexibility and balance
- Identifies sport-specific skills
By understanding these aspects, athletes can focus on what truly matters in their training – enhancing performance in their specific sport. The insights gained from testing can steer athletes towards a more focused and effective training approach!

Evaluating Cost-Benefit Analysis of Different Testing Protocols
As I delve deeper into the world of sports testing, I’ve found that a solid cost-benefit analysis can illuminate the best path forward. Each testing protocol comes with its own set of advantages and limitations. For instance, while some tests might be more affordable, they may not provide comprehensive data for athlete assessment.
- Consider testing protocols that align with the goals of your sport
- Evaluate the reliability and validity of each test
- Look for tests that can be easily integrated into your existing training regimen
Taking the time to analyze these aspects ensures that you invest in protocols that offer the best return in athlete performance and safety.
Best Practices for Implementing a Testing Protocol
Once you’ve selected the appropriate tests, it’s essential to implement them effectively. I recommend starting with a clear plan. Define your goals and ensure all team members understand the purpose behind each test.
- Establish a consistent testing schedule
- Communicate the importance of honest effort from athletes
- Utilize feedback from athletes to refine the process

The Importance of Talent Identification in Sports Testing
Talent identification is a vital aspect of sports testing that often gets overlooked. By assessing athletes using specific tests, you can spot their natural strengths and areas that need improvement. These assessments play a pivotal role in shaping their training regimens.
- Identify positions that best suit an athlete’s skill set
- Monitor potential for future development in specific sports
- Customize training programs based on individual assessment results
Whether it’s a young athlete just starting out or a seasoned competitor looking to elevate their game, understanding their unique talents can drastically improve their chances of success.
